“Mobile medical teams” continue to provide medical consultations in Irpin

This was reported by the press service of the city council.

During this week, mobile medical teams will work according to the following schedule:

August 22 – near the “Lotok” store (146 Soborna St.);

August 23 – “Dubky” park;

August 24 – “Dubky” sanatorium;

August 25 – near the “Novus” store (83-B Ukrainian Street);

August 26 – School No. 1 (near the square).

Reception hours are from 10: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m.


The Irpin city center of primary health care joined the project “Mobile Medical Teams”, which was launched by the “Volunteer Movement” together with UNICEF.
